#include "widget.h"
#include <QtCore/qdatetime.h>
#include <QtGui/qpainter.h>
#include <QtGui/qevent.h>
#include <QtWidgets/qboxlayout.h>
#include <QtWidgets/qlabel.h>
#include <QtWidgets/qpushbutton.h>
#include <framelesswindowsmanager.h>
#include <utilities.h>
FRAMELESSHELPER_USE_NAMESPACE
static const QColor systemLightColor = QStringLiteral("#f0f0f0");
static const QColor systemDarkColor = QStringLiteral("#202020");
static const QString mainStyleSheet = QStringLiteral(R"(#MainWidget {
background-color: %1;
}
#TitleBarWidget {
background-color: %2;
}
#WindowTitleLabel {
color: %3;
}
#MinimizeButton, #MaximizeButton, #CloseButton {
border-style: none;
background-color: transparent;
}
#MinimizeButton:hover, #MaximizeButton:hover {
background-color: #c7c7c7;
}
#MinimizeButton:pressed, #MaximizeButton:pressed {
background-color: #808080;
}
#CloseButton:hover {
background-color: #e81123;
}
#CloseButton:pressed {
background-color: #8c0a15;
}
#ClockLabel {
color: %4;
}
)");
Widget::Widget(QWidget *parent) : QWidget(parent)
{
setAttribute(Qt::WA_DontCreateNativeAncestors);
createWinId();
setupUi();
startTimer(500);
}
Widget::~Widget() = default;
void Widget::showEvent(QShowEvent *event)
{
QWidget::showEvent(event);
initFramelessHelperOnce();
}
void Widget::timerEvent(QTimerEvent *event)
{
QWidget::timerEvent(event);
if (m_clockLabel) {
m_clockLabel->setText(QTime::currentTime().toString(QStringLiteral("hh:mm:ss")));
}
}
void Widget::changeEvent(QEvent *event)
{
QWidget::changeEvent(event);
bool shouldUpdate = false;
if (event->type() == QEvent::WindowStateChange) {
#ifdef Q_OS_WINDOWS
if (Utilities::isWindowFrameBorderVisible()) {
if (isMaximized() || isFullScreen()) {
setContentsMargins(0, 0, 0, 0);
} else if (!isMinimized()) {
resetContentsMargins();
}
}
#endif
updateSystemButtonIcons();
shouldUpdate = true;
} else if (event->type() == QEvent::ActivationChange) {
shouldUpdate = true;
}
if (shouldUpdate) {
updateStyleSheet();
}
}
void Widget::paintEvent(QPaintEvent *event)
{
QWidget::paintEvent(event);
#ifdef Q_OS_WINDOWS
if ((windowState() == Qt::WindowNoState) && Utilities::isWindowFrameBorderVisible() && !Utilities::isWin11OrGreater()) {
QPainter painter(this);
painter.save();
QPen pen = {};
pen.setColor(Utilities::getFrameBorderColor(isActiveWindow()));
pen.setWidth(1);
painter.setPen(pen);
painter.drawLine(0, 0, width(), 0);
painter.restore();
}
#endif
}
void Widget::mousePressEvent(QMouseEvent *event)
{
QWidget::mousePressEvent(event);
const Qt::MouseButton button = event->button();
if ((button != Qt::LeftButton) && (button != Qt::RightButton)) {
return;
}
if (isInTitleBarDraggableArea(event->pos())) {
if (button == Qt::LeftButton) {
Utilities::startSystemMove(windowHandle());
} else {
#ifdef Q_OS_WINDOWS
# if (QT_VERSION >= QT_VERSION_CHECK(6, 0, 0))
const QPointF globalPos = event->globalPosition();
# else
const QPointF globalPos = event->globalPos();
# endif
const QPointF pos = globalPos * devicePixelRatioF();
Utilities::showSystemMenu(winId(), pos);
#endif
}
}
}
void Widget::mouseDoubleClickEvent(QMouseEvent *event)
{
QWidget::mouseDoubleClickEvent(event);
if (event->button() != Qt::LeftButton) {
return;
}
if (isInTitleBarDraggableArea(event->pos())) {
m_maximizeButton->click();
}
}
void Widget::initFramelessHelperOnce()
{
if (m_inited) {
return;
}
m_inited = true;
FramelessWindowsManager::addWindow(windowHandle());
connect(FramelessWindowsManager::instance(), &FramelessWindowsManager::themeChanged, this, [this](){
updateStyleSheet();
updateSystemButtonIcons();
});
}
void Widget::setupUi()
{
const int titleBarHeight = 30;
const QSize systemButtonSize = {int(qRound(qreal(titleBarHeight) * 1.5)), titleBarHeight};
const QSize systemIconSize = {16, 16};
setObjectName(QStringLiteral("MainWidget"));
setWindowTitle(tr("Hello, World!"));
resize(800, 600);
m_titleBarWidget = new QWidget(this);
m_titleBarWidget->setObjectName(QStringLiteral("TitleBarWidget"));
m_titleBarWidget->setSizePolicy(QSizePolicy::Expanding, QSizePolicy::Fixed);
m_titleBarWidget->setFixedHeight(titleBarHeight);
m_windowTitleLabel = new QLabel(m_titleBarWidget);
m_windowTitleLabel->setObjectName(QStringLiteral("WindowTitleLabel"));
m_windowTitleLabel->setFrameShape(QFrame::NoFrame);
QFont titleFont = font();
titleFont.setPointSize(11);
m_windowTitleLabel->setFont(titleFont);
m_windowTitleLabel->setText(windowTitle());
connect(this, &Widget::windowTitleChanged, m_windowTitleLabel, &QLabel::setText);
m_minimizeButton = new QPushButton(m_titleBarWidget);
m_minimizeButton->setObjectName(QStringLiteral("MinimizeButton"));
m_minimizeButton->setFixedSize(systemButtonSize);
m_minimizeButton->setIconSize(systemIconSize);
m_minimizeButton->setToolTip(tr("Minimize"));
connect(m_minimizeButton, &QPushButton::clicked, this, &Widget::showMinimized);
m_maximizeButton = new QPushButton(m_titleBarWidget);
m_maximizeButton->setObjectName(QStringLiteral("MaximizeButton"));
m_maximizeButton->setFixedSize(systemButtonSize);
m_maximizeButton->setIconSize(systemIconSize);
m_maximizeButton->setToolTip(tr("Maximize"));
connect(m_maximizeButton, &QPushButton::clicked, this, [this](){
if (isMaximized() || isFullScreen()) {
showNormal();
m_maximizeButton->setToolTip(tr("Maximize"));
} else {
showMaximized();
m_maximizeButton->setToolTip(tr("Restore"));
}
updateSystemButtonIcons();
});
m_closeButton = new QPushButton(m_titleBarWidget);
m_closeButton->setObjectName(QStringLiteral("CloseButton"));
m_closeButton->setFixedSize(systemButtonSize);
m_closeButton->setIconSize(systemIconSize);
m_closeButton->setToolTip(tr("Close"));
connect(m_closeButton, &QPushButton::clicked, this, &Widget::close);
updateSystemButtonIcons();
const auto titleBarLayout = new QHBoxLayout(m_titleBarWidget);
titleBarLayout->setContentsMargins(0, 0, 0, 0);
titleBarLayout->setSpacing(0);
titleBarLayout->addSpacerItem(new QSpacerItem(10, 10));
titleBarLayout->addWidget(m_windowTitleLabel);
titleBarLayout->addStretch();
titleBarLayout->addWidget(m_minimizeButton);
titleBarLayout->addWidget(m_maximizeButton);
titleBarLayout->addWidget(m_closeButton);
m_titleBarWidget->setLayout(titleBarLayout);
m_clockLabel = new QLabel(this);
m_clockLabel->setObjectName(QStringLiteral("ClockLabel"));
m_clockLabel->setFrameShape(QFrame::NoFrame);
QFont clockFont = font();
clockFont.setBold(true);
clockFont.setPointSize(70);
m_clockLabel->setFont(clockFont);
const auto contentLayout = new QHBoxLayout;
contentLayout->setContentsMargins(0, 0, 0, 0);
contentLayout->setSpacing(0);
contentLayout->addStretch();
contentLayout->addWidget(m_clockLabel);
contentLayout->addStretch();
const auto mainLayout = new QVBoxLayout(this);
mainLayout->setContentsMargins(0, 0, 0, 0);
mainLayout->setSpacing(0);
mainLayout->addWidget(m_titleBarWidget);
mainLayout->addStretch();
mainLayout->addLayout(contentLayout);
mainLayout->addStretch();
setLayout(mainLayout);
resetContentsMargins();
updateStyleSheet();
}
bool Widget::isInTitleBarDraggableArea(const QPoint &pos) const
{
QRegion draggableArea = {0, 0, m_titleBarWidget->width(), m_titleBarWidget->height()};
draggableArea -= m_minimizeButton->geometry();
draggableArea -= m_maximizeButton->geometry();
draggableArea -= m_closeButton->geometry();
return draggableArea.contains(pos);
}
void Widget::updateStyleSheet()
{
const bool active = isActiveWindow();
const bool dark = Utilities::shouldAppsUseDarkMode();
const bool colorizedTitleBar = Utilities::isTitleBarColorized();
const QColor titleBarWidgetBackgroundColor = [active, colorizedTitleBar, dark]() -> QColor {
if (active) {
if (colorizedTitleBar) {
return Utilities::getDwmColorizationColor();
} else {
if (dark) {
return QColor(Qt::black);
} else {
return QColor(Qt::white);
}
}
} else {
if (dark) {
return systemDarkColor;
} else {
return QColor(Qt::white);
}
}
}();
const QColor windowTitleLabelTextColor = (active ? ((dark || colorizedTitleBar) ? Qt::white : Qt::black) : Qt::darkGray);
const QColor clockLabelTextColor = (dark ? Qt::white : Qt::black);
const QColor mainWidgetBackgroundColor = (dark ? systemDarkColor : systemLightColor);
setStyleSheet(mainStyleSheet.arg(mainWidgetBackgroundColor.name(), titleBarWidgetBackgroundColor.name(),
windowTitleLabelTextColor.name(), clockLabelTextColor.name()));
update();
}
void Widget::updateSystemButtonIcons()
{
const QString prefix = ((Utilities::shouldAppsUseDarkMode() || Utilities::isTitleBarColorized()) ? QStringLiteral("light") : QStringLiteral("dark"));
m_minimizeButton->setIcon(QIcon(QStringLiteral(":/images/%1/chrome-minimize.svg").arg(prefix)));
if (isMaximized() || isFullScreen()) {
m_maximizeButton->setIcon(QIcon(QStringLiteral(":/images/%1/chrome-restore.svg").arg(prefix)));
} else {
m_maximizeButton->setIcon(QIcon(QStringLiteral(":/images/%1/chrome-maximize.svg").arg(prefix)));
}
m_closeButton->setIcon(QIcon(QStringLiteral(":/images/%1/chrome-close.svg").arg(prefix)));
}
void Widget::resetContentsMargins()
{
#ifdef Q_OS_WINDOWS
if (Utilities::isWindowFrameBorderVisible()) {
setContentsMargins(0, 1, 0, 0);
}
#endif
}
